This study will investigate the tissue distribution of azithromycin in healthy, artificially inflamed and actually infected tissue of humans.

Eligibility criteria

Qualifiers

• Men and women aged ≥18 and <55 years

BMI ≥18 and ≤30 kg/m2

Normal (or clinically irrelevant abnormal) findings in medical history and physical examination

Women with child-bearing potential: use of effective contraception

Disqualifiers

Known or suspected allergy to lipopolysaccharide, imiquimod, or sticking plasters

Only Part 0c: Known or suspected allergy to local anesthetics

History of severe allergic or anaphylactic reactions to any medication • Blood donation within the last 4 weeks before the study

Treatment with an investigational drug within three weeks before the study
